Transaction 23a84152474a568879950186238b1d89c15f3d56432f140a8c7edf7e92febf92
1 Input
1 Output
-
23a84152474a568879950186238b1d89c15f3d56432f140a8c7edf7e92febf92:0
- value
- 25578585
- script pubkey
- OP_0 OP_PUSHBYTES_20 04793a8a35f15eb62527cb9735859c0b736c3c1b
- address
- bc1qq3un4z34790tvff8ewtntpvupdekc0qmdqaech